Hawks Fall In Overtime To Methodist
LAGRANGE, Ga.- Kicking off the LaQuinta Inn and Suites Classic hosted by LaGrange College, Huntingdon Men's Basketball fell to the Monarchs of Methodist University in overtime, 93-91.
First Half
The story of the game was established early- as both team's struck early offensively to set the tone for the back-and-forth affair. By the 14 minute mark, four different Hawks found their way to the scoring column(Tyler Mallory, Myles Murphy, Jeremy Autin, and Andersen Madyun) to grab a slight 12-10 lead. The two sides continued to trade scores on each end, with Myles Johnson's five consecutive points keeping Huntingdon ahead 17-16 approaching the 9 minute mark. Methodist kept stride however, taking a temporary 20-17 lead before Myles Murphy evened things up on the ensuing possession. Huntingdon's break came at the 5:24 mark, as a layup for Autin sparked a run that extended the lead to 32-26 with 2:50 left in the half, capped off by a triple from Owen LaRocca, but the Monarchs answered yet again, outscoring the Hawks 9-3 down the stretch to take a 35-32 lead into the break.
Second Half
The back-and-forth affair continued in the second half, but the opening minutes belonged to Methodist. The Monarchs got things going with a run that saw their lead swell to 44-36 by the 17:13 mark, but Huntingdon battled back in a major way, opening up a 10-0 run in response, highlighted by five consecutive points from Myles Murphy that put the Hawks ahead by two, 46-44, with 15 minutes to go in regulation. From this point, the lead changes resumed momentarily, but the Hawks pieced together another 10-2 run, seeing contributions from Jeremy Autin, Eric Moore, Isaiah Knight, and Marcus Townsend as Huntingdon secured a 56-48 lead nearing the 10 minute mark. Townsend converted on another shot near the basket at the 9:15 mark to push the Hawks lead to 61-50 before Knight's second triple of the afternoon at the 7:15 mark brought the advantage to as much as 14, 68-54, with 7:15 remaining in the second half. Myles Johnson hit another shot from deep to raise the lead to a game-high of 15, 73-58, but Methodist bounced back in a major way, going on a 19-4 tear to even things at 77 inside the final 3 minutes. The Monarchs momentarily completed their comeback at the 1:42 mark, taking an 80-79 lead, but after a few possessions of trading scores and stops, Owen LaRocca hit a clutch three with 31 seconds remaining that handed Huntingdon a 83-82 lead. Methodist followed with a three of their own to take a 85-83 lead with 8 seconds left, but with just three seconds remaining, Isaiah Knight was fouled. He sank the ensuing two free throws to force overtime with the score deadlocked at 85.
Overtime
Overtime mirrored what we saw in regulation, as the two teams exchanged blows to remain even at 89 with 2:28 to go. At the 2 minute mark, Myles Murphy converted on a layup to hand Huntingdon a 91-89 lead, but these proved to be the Hawks last two points, as Methodist outscored the Hawks 4-0 down the stretch to escape with the 93-91 victory. Today's contest accumulated with 18 lead changes, 14 ties, and a combined 9 double-digit scorers between the two teams.
